Understanding the Core Gameplay
At its heart, the game revolves around a plane taking off and ascending on a rising curve. As the plane climbs, a multiplier increases in real-time. The longer the plane flies, the higher the multiplier, and therefore the greater the potential payout. However, there’s a catch: at any moment, the plane will “fly away,” ending the round and resulting in a loss of the bet. The core skill lies in knowing when to ‘cash out’ – to claim the current multiplier before the plane disappears. It’s a thrilling test of nerve and prediction.
The simplicity of this mechanic is its strength. There are no complicated rules or hidden strategies to master. The beauty lies in the tension and the immediate feedback. Each round presents a new challenge and a fresh set of possibilities. Players can adjust their bet size and, crucially, strategize about when to take their winnings. This opens up possibilities for different risk/reward profiles, catering to both cautious players and those seeking bigger, though riskier, gains.
Risk Management and Betting Strategies
Effective risk management is paramount when playing this type of game. One common strategy involves setting a target multiplier. For example, a player might decide to cash out at a multiplier of 1.5x or 2x. This approach minimizes the risk of losing the stake and provides consistent, albeit smaller, wins. Conversely, players chasing larger payouts might wait for significantly higher multipliers, accepting the increased risk of the plane flying away before they can cash out. A solid strategy often involves a blend of both; utilizing smaller, consistent wins alongside occasional attempts at larger payouts.
Another strategy involves using the ‘Auto Cash Out’ feature, allowing players to pre-set a multiplier at which their bet will automatically be cashed out. This is particularly useful for those wanting to take advantage of specific multipliers without the stress of manually timing the cash out. It is essential to understand the game’s random number generator (RNG) and that past results do not influence future ones. Each round is independent, so applying patterns and beliefs to predict the outcome is not and might not be a productive approach.

Understanding Volatility and Expected Value
Volatility describes the degree of risk associated with a game. This game is generally considered to be moderately volatile. This means that while there’s potential for significant wins, there’s also a reasonable chance of experiencing losing streaks. It is important for players to be aware of this inherent volatility and to manage their bankroll accordingly. Understanding expected value (EV) is also important. EV represents the average return a player can expect over a long period of time. Factors that influence EV include the game’s payout percentage and the player’s chosen betting strategy.
Players should remember that the game relies on a random number generator (RNG), which ensures fairness and unpredictability. There’s no way to reliably predict when the plane will “fly away,” so relying on gut feelings or attempting to spot patterns is unlikely to be successful. A disciplined approach focused on risk management and understanding the game’s probabilities is more likely to yield consistent results. The odds will always remain against the player, regardless of whatever strategy they apply.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
One of the most common mistakes is chasing losses. After experiencing a losing streak, some players may be tempted to increase their bet size in an attempt to quickly recoup their losses. This can lead to even greater losses and is a dangerous trap to fall into. Another mistake is getting greedy and waiting too long to cash out, hoping for an even higher multiplier. Remember, a small win is better than no win at all. Lastly, failing to set a budget and stick to it is a sure way to end up overspending and potentially experiencing financial difficulties.
Proper bankroll management is key to enjoying this experience responsibly. Set a budget for how much you’re willing to spend and risk, and never exceed that limit. Treat the game as a form of entertainment, not a source of income. Understand the importance of knowing when to stop and avoid letting emotions cloud your judgment. It’s crucial to stay calm and rational, particularly after experiencing losses.
Advanced Strategies and Techniques
For players looking to take their gameplay to the next level, there are more advanced strategies to explore. One such strategy involves using multiple bets simultaneously, with different cash-out points. This diversification can help to mitigate risk and potentially secure multiple payouts within a single round. Another technique involves analyzing the game’s history data, looking for subtle trends or patterns that might provide an edge. However, it’s important to remember that these patterns may be purely coincidental due to the game’s inherent randomness.
Another strategy is the Martingale system, a progressive betting strategy that involves doubling your bet after each loss, with the goal of recouping all previous losses plus a small profit. This strategy can be effective in the short term, but it requires a substantial bankroll and carries a significant risk of reaching the table limit. Responsible Gaming and Staying Safe
Perhaps the most important aspect of any gaming experience is playing responsibly. Set a budget, stick to it, and never gamble with money you can’t afford to lose. Take frequent breaks to avoid fatigue and make impulsive decisions. Recognize the signs of problem gambling and seek help if needed. There are numerous resources available to support players who are struggling with gambling addiction.
It’s also crucial to choose reputable and licensed gaming platforms. These platforms are subject to strict regulations and must adhere to fair gaming practices. Be wary of unlicensed or offshore platforms, as they may not offer the same level of protection. Here’s a quick reminder of responsible gaming tips:
